Proclinical is seeking a Shift Trainer for a leading CDMO located in Albuquerque, NM.

The Shift Trainer provides ongoing training to existing operators in the aspects of the Sterile University (SU) program, gowning training as it applies to compounding, new SOP, and SOP revision training, as well as pre-manufacturing meetings. This role assists the functional areas with the creation of testing and evaluation criteria.

Must be eligible to work in the US.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Coordinates, schedules and conducts technical skill-based training based upon SU curricula. Recommends, implements, and administers OTJ and classroom training to enhance employee work performance
  • Performs training needs assessments/analysis (using provided tools), and initiates, develops, and/or coordinates the implementation of specific technical skills training for manufacturing employees based on the assessment, with oversight and approval of the training supervisors.
  • Develops knowledge/skill assessment testing using provided tools, for employees in line with department/job requirements developed in the SU program
  • Develops and implements training modules and manuals utilizing provided framework and with training department approvals, for manufacturing employees
  • Establishes and maintains logs, metrics, filing, and record-keeping systems, and ensures that all relevant training records are complete, accurate, and up-to-date for all initial training and retraining of manufacturing employees
  • Establishes/maintains annual retraining certifications for all manufacturing employees
  • Coordinates pre-manufacturing meetings that will review all relevant documentation for a specific process
  • Interfaces with manufacturing personnel for their specific department
